Ignoring Material Quality The first and most critical mistake people make is overlooking the material quality of a heavy-duty shower curtain. Not all heavy-duty curtains are created equal. Some might claim durability but are made from thin vinyl or low-grade polyester, which can tear easily or lose shape over time.
